IntroductionRichard Saunders 0:03:17Evidence Please... with Jo AlabasterJo has a message for Pauline Hanson who appeard on the 'Sunrise' TV program. 0:07:50A Week in ScienceThe Royal Institution of Australia (RiAus) is a national scientific not-for-profit organisation with a mission to bring science to people and people to science. 0:10:54Dr Rachie Reports... with Dr Rachael DunlopThis week, Dr Rachie reports on the University of Woolongong's decision to award a Ph.D for a thesis claiming that conspiracies are behind the Australian Immunisation Schedule. 0:23:40Bent Spoon for University of Wollongong? By Tim Mendham, read by Richard Saunders
